Robin W. Klein is Board Certified in Family Law by the Texas Board of Legal Specialization, an accomplishment that only 1% of the family lawyers in Texas have achieved. She has been practicing family law, exclusively, for over 13 years, and is also trained in mediation.

As a single mom of two grown children, Robin understands the challenges that clients endure when faced with heart wrenching issues regarding children, divorce and financial struggles. Robin’s passion for helping people and insight, works to guide her clients through the legal process by assisting them make decisions that will benefit them and their families now and in the future. Robin is dedicated to helping her clients get through the legal process so they can begin the next chapter of their life. She listens and will gives her cases and clients the attention they need. Robin has the experience and knowledge to look at each case individually and can often find creative solutions to conflicts regarding custody, possession and access, child support and property division.

Robin understands that some cases need to go to trial, however that is not always the best scenario when dealing with sensitive, personal issues in family law cases. Robin is very successful in negotiating a final resolution that benefits her clients and their family. She will help you do a risk assessment when developing your goals towards a temporary and/or final resolution.
